localhost的URL无法正常工作

时间:2017-06-16 11:30:54

标签: php localhost

我使用命令

在localhost端口8000上启动了一个网页(只有一个文件 index.php
    php -S localhost:8000

我的私人IP地址为 192.168.1.109 ,我尝试从同一网络上的手机访问该网页,并提供链接

    http://192.168.1.109:8000/index.php

但是我无法访问它。有什么建议吗?

1 个答案:

答案 0 :(得分:0)

你告诉服务器要监听localhost,这就是它正在做的事情。正在监听127.0.0.1(如果您违反了IPv6,可能会::1)。

如果你想让它听192.168.1.109那么你必须告诉它这样做:

php -S 192.168.1.109:8000

或者告诉它在所有网络接口上监听:

php -S 0.0.0.0:8000